Standard Flight Duration Without Aerial Refueling
Under normal circumstances, an F-15 Eagle has a flight endurance of approximately 5 hours and 15 minutes without requiring mid-air refueling. This timeframe is determined by:
- Internal fuel capacity: The F-15 carries up to 13,455 pounds (6,104 kg) of fuel internally, providing a significant but finite operational range.
- Standard combat load: When armed with a typical air-to-air or air-to-ground payload, fuel consumption increases, limiting endurance.
- Cruising speed vs. afterburner usage: Operating at subsonic speeds maximizes fuel efficiency, while prolonged afterburner engagement significantly reduces flight time.

Extended Range with Conformal Fuel Tanks (CFTs)
To enhance endurance, F-15C/D variants can be equipped with Conformal Fuel Tanks (CFTs). These aerodynamically integrated tanks increase fuel storage without occupying hardpoints needed for weapons. When fitted with CFTs:
- The F-15’s maximum ferry range extends to 5,745 km (3,570 miles), significantly boosting its flight duration.
- Mission endurance improves, allowing pilots to cover vast distances without immediate refueling.
- Lower drag and improved aerodynamics compared to traditional external fuel tanks reduce overall fuel consumption.
CFTs are particularly useful for long-range strike missions and air superiority patrols, ensuring that an F-15 can remain combat-ready over vast operational theaters.

Factors Influencing Flight Duration
Several operational elements affect how long an F-15 can stay in the air:
1. Payload and Weapon Loadout
A fully armed F-15 carrying missiles, bombs, and electronic warfare equipment experiences increased fuel consumption due to additional weight and drag. Lighter configurations allow for more efficient fuel use.
2. Speed and Maneuvers
- Subsonic cruise (Mach 0.9 or below) maximizes endurance.
- Sustained supersonic speeds (Mach 1.5–2.5) drastically increase fuel burn.
- High-G combat maneuvers demand rapid bursts of energy, depleting fuel reserves faster.

3. Mission Profile
- Combat air patrol (CAP): F-15s assigned to air superiority roles use moderate fuel loads, extending operational time.
- Strike missions: Loaded with air-to-ground weapons, endurance decreases due to increased weight.
- Scramble and interception: High-speed engagements consume fuel rapidly, requiring quick refueling turnaround times.
4. Upgrades and Fuel Management Systems
Newer models like the F-15EX introduce enhanced avionics, fuel management, and structural improvements, optimizing flight duration while maintaining high combat effectiveness.
